Refractory Panel Replacement

Refractory Panel Replacement for Prefabricated Fireplaces – Ensure Safety & Efficiency

Refractory panel replacement is essential to maintaining prefabricated fireplaces' safety, efficiency, and longevity. These panels are designed to withstand extreme heat, protecting the surrounding firebox from damage. However, like all components in a fireplace, refractory panels can wear out over time. Exposure to high temperatures, fluctuating heat levels, and moisture can cause the panels to crack, weaken, or deteriorate. If left unaddressed, damaged refractory panels can severely impact the performance of your fireplace, lead to increased fire risks, and cause potential damage to the firebox and surrounding structures.

Why Refractory Panel Replacement is Crucial for Fireplace Safety and Efficiency

1. Prevents Heat Transfer to the Metal Firebox

Refractory panels play a critical role in absorbing and retaining heat inside the firebox, preventing excessive heat from transferring to the metal walls of the firebox. Over time, as the panels begin to deteriorate, they allow more heat to escape, which can cause the metal firebox to warp, crack, or weaken. This can lead to significant repairs or, in severe cases, the need for a complete firebox replacement. Replacing the panels promptly ensures that the heat stays contained within the firebox, preserving the integrity of the entire fireplace structure.

2. Protects Combustible Materials from Fire Hazards

One of the main functions of refractory panels is to protect the surrounding areas from the intense heat generated by the fire. When these panels crack or break down, they may no longer effectively contain the heat, posing a serious fire risk to nearby combustible materials such as walls, flooring, and furniture. Replacing damaged refractory panels prevents heat from escaping beyond the firebox and minimizes the risk of fire hazards. This is especially important in homes with wooden framing or combustible materials in close proximity to the fireplace.

3. Enhances Heat Retention & Efficiency

In addition to safeguarding against fire risks, properly functioning refractory panels help maximize the efficiency of your fireplace. They are designed to retain heat, making your fireplace more energy-efficient by reducing heat loss. If your panels are cracked or deteriorating, you may find that your fireplace struggles to maintain consistent warmth, leading to higher fuel consumption and wasted energy. Installing new, high-quality refractory panels helps your fireplace burn more efficiently, providing better heat retention and reducing the need for excessive fuel.

4. Extends the Lifespan of Your Fireplace

Refractory panels are essential for maintaining the long-term performance of your prefabricated fireplace. If left unrepaired, cracks or gaps in the panels can lead to irreversible damage to the firebox. Over time, the heat exposure will cause further deterioration, leading to more significant structural issues that can be costly to repair. By replacing damaged panels before extensive damage occurs, you help prolong the life of your fireplace and avoid expensive repairs or the need for a complete fireplace replacement.

The Origins of Prefabricated Fireplaces

The concept of prefabricated fireplaces began in the mid-20th century, driven by the need for more efficient and affordable heating solutions. Before the advent of prefabricated fireplaces, most homes relied on traditional masonry fireplaces, which were costly to install and maintain. These large, brick-and-mortar structures required extensive labor, expensive materials, and a lengthy construction process. In addition to being expensive, these traditional fireplaces also pose significant safety risks, including the potential for chimney fires, smoke damage, and heat loss.

Prefabricated fireplaces were introduced as a solution to these issues. They were designed to be manufactured off-site in controlled conditions, then shipped and assembled in the home. This process significantly reduced the installation cost and allowed for more standardization in fireplace design, making them accessible to a broader range of homeowners.

The Rise of Prefabricated Fireplaces

The 1960s and 1970s marked the rise of prefabricated fireplaces in the United States. Manufacturers developed standardized, factory-built fireplace units made from metal and other durable materials during this time. These fireplaces were constructed in a controlled factory environment, where precise measurements and engineering could be applied to ensure safety, efficiency, and functionality.

One key advantage of prefabricated fireplaces over traditional masonry fireplaces is their ability to be quickly and easily installed. Instead of building a custom firebox and chimney system, homeowners could have a prefabricated unit delivered to their home and installed in a fraction of the time and cost. These fireplaces were designed to meet strict safety codes, making them a safer alternative to masonry fireplaces, which were often built without consistent standards.

As the demand for more efficient heating systems grew, so did the development of prefabricated fireplaces. In the 1980s and 1990s, manufacturers began to focus on improving the efficiency of these units by incorporating better insulation, airtight seals, and advanced ventilation systems. These innovations helped to reduce heat loss and improve the overall performance of the fireplace, making prefabricated fireplaces even more appealing to homeowners.

Technological Advancements in Prefabricated Fireplaces

As the years went on, prefabricated fireplaces evolved in design and technology. The introduction of gas fireplaces in the 1990s marked a significant turning point in the history of prefabricated fireplaces. Gas-powered units eliminated the need for wood, offering homeowners a cleaner, more convenient option. Gas fireplaces could be turned on and off with the flick of a switch, providing instant heat and ambiance without the hassle of managing a wood-burning fire.

Gas fireplaces also offer increased energy efficiency, as they don’t require the constant air intake and exhaust that wood-burning fireplaces do. This makes them a more environmentally friendly option, as they produce fewer emissions and use less fuel. Gas fireplaces are also easier to maintain, with fewer parts that could wear out over time.

By the early 2000s, manufacturers began to develop more advanced models of prefabricated fireplaces that incorporated features such as remote control operation, thermostat settings, and adjustable flame heights. These innovations made it easier for homeowners to customize their fireplace experience and enjoy the convenience of modern technology.

The Growing Popularity of Electric Prefabricated Fireplaces

In recent years, the popularity of electric prefabricated fireplaces has grown significantly. These fireplaces use electricity to create a simulated flame effect and heat the surrounding space. Electric fireplaces are an excellent choice for homes where venting is impossible or for homeowners who want a more low-maintenance option.

Electric fireplaces are especially popular in apartments, condos, and other small living spaces. They provide the warmth and ambiance of a traditional fireplace without venting or gas lines. Electric fireplaces are often more energy-efficient than their gas counterparts, as they convert nearly all the electricity used into heat.

One of the most significant advantages of electric prefabricated fireplaces is their ease of installation. Unlike gas or wood-burning fireplaces, electric models can be set up in almost any room without complex ventilation or gas lines. This makes them an excellent choice for homeowners who want the look and feel of a fireplace without the hassle of traditional installation.

Benefits of Prefabricated Fireplaces

The rise of prefabricated fireplaces has brought numerous benefits to homeowners. Here are some of the key advantages that have contributed to their popularity:

1. Cost-Effective Installation

Prefabricated fireplaces are generally much more affordable to install than traditional masonry fireplaces. The cost of labor and materials is significantly lower because the units are pre-manufactured and can be easily assembled on-site. This makes prefabricated fireplaces an attractive option for homeowners who want a fireplace with a high ambiance without a high cost.

2. Faster Installation

Unlike traditional masonry fireplaces, which can take weeks to build, prefabricated fireplaces can typically be installed in just a few days. This is because the units are pre-engineered and only require basic assembly once they arrive at the home. Homeowners can enjoy the benefits of a fireplace much sooner, without the lengthy construction process.

3. Improved Efficiency

One of the most significant selling points of prefabricated fireplaces is their efficiency. Advances in insulation, heat retention, and ventilation have made these fireplaces more energy-efficient than ever before. By reducing heat loss and improving airflow, modern prefabricated fireplaces provide consistent warmth with less fuel consumption, saving homeowners money on heating costs.

4. Versatility in Design

Prefabricated fireplaces come in various designs, styles, and sizes to fit any home. Whether you prefer a traditional wood-burning look, a sleek and modern gas model, or an electric fireplace's convenience, a prefabricated unit can meet your needs. Many manufacturers offer customizable options, allowing homeowners to choose the type of finish, hearth, and trim that best complements their décor.

5. Safety

Prefabricated fireplaces are designed with strict safety standards in mind. Unlike traditional fireplaces, which were often built without consistent codes or regulations, prefabricated fireplaces are constructed to meet or exceed local building codes. This ensures they are safe to operate and pose minimal risk to your home and family.
